[0003] Most of the existing laparoscopic uterine operation manipulators rely on a straight or curved metal rod inserted into the uterine cavity, and the cervix is ​​fixed by clamping the cervix with tissue forceps attached to it, or screwed into the cervical canal (uterine cup) with conical screws. Fixed; due to repeated use, there are problems such as easy cross-infection and cumbersome disinfection, and the effect is relatively single, and the operation is complicated during the operation, so it is difficult to ensure the ideal surgical treatment effect; If flushing is required during the operation, other flushing equipment must be equipped. The operation is troublesome and cannot meet the ideal surgical effect; again, the existing uterine lifter has the risk of puncturing the bottom of the uterus: when manipulating the uterine lifter (cup), the metal It happens from time to time that the rod pierces the bottom of the uterus and enters the abdominal cavity. Abstract

The invention discloses a uterine operation manipulator for obstetrics and gynecology department, which comprises a supporting rod adjusting mechanism used for supporting the uterus, a supporting balladjusting structure used for supporting the uterus and washing the inner wall of the uterus, a positioning collecting cup used for positioning and for collecting tissue fluid generated in the operation process and irrigating fluid, an absorbent sponge component used for clearing hydrops generated in the operation process, and an outer sleeve component used for assembling and supporting the structures above. According to the invention, the inner wall of the uterus is supported by the supporting rod adjusting mechanism and the supporting ball adjusting structure, so that the operation part is exposed; the uterus can be protected while being supported, so that the risks of uterine perforation, damage to abdominal organ vessels and the like are avoided; absorbent sponge is used for timely clearing hydrops generated in the operation process, so that a good environment for operation; is provided; the uterine operation manipulator for obstetrics and gynecology department has simple structure, is convenient to operate and provides good surgical effect.

technical field [0001] The invention relates to the technical field of medical instruments, in particular to a uterus operation manipulator for obstetrics and gynecology. Background technique [0002] Minimally invasive surgery is the inevitable direction of the development of modern surgery. As a surgical department, obstetrics and gynecology are also striving to develop towards minimally invasive surgery; minimally invasive surgery in modern gynecology is the most clinically applied, and the most common is laparoscopic surgery. With the manipulator, you can clearly see the situation of the abdominal cavity and pelvic cavity, and can play a dual role in diagnosis and treatment. It is the gold standard for many gynecological diseases, and can accurately detect what B-ultrasound and CT cannot detect.
